""Listening to Jesus: Sunday Readings for the Little Ones"" is a book written by E.M. Waterworth and originally published in 1888. The book is a collection of readings based on the Sunday Gospels, intended for young children. The author has carefully selected passages from the Gospels that are easy to understand and relatable for young readers. The book is divided into sections for each Sunday of the year, and includes a short introduction for each reading. The aim of the book is to help children understand the teachings of Jesus and to encourage them to listen to his message. The language used in the book is simple and easy to comprehend, making it an ideal resource for parents and teachers to use with young children.
